Explain why 1/8 is greater than 1/10 but less than 1/3

If the numerators are consistent (in this case they are all 1), then the larger the denominator, the smaller the overall value, because the whole is being divided into even more, an therefore smaller, parts. 3 < 8 < 10, so 1/3 > 1/8 >1/10
